Good business management
Management structure
Our basis of good business strategy is led by a steering group, supported by a small team of specialists reporting to our Head of Corporate Responsibility.
The management structure has been updated this year, prompted by our Stakeholder round table and a review of our performance. The steering group, which meets every quarter, now includes the Marketing Directors from Argos and Homebase to help represent the customers perspective and strengthen the links to each Operating Company. The steering group now comprises:
- Gordon Bentley (Group Company Secretary and committee chair)
- Terry Duddy (Group Chief Executive)
- Maria Thompson (Group Commercial Director)
- David Guise (Group HR Director)
- Chris Wermann (Director of Corporate Affairs)
- Karen MacLaughlan (Marketing Director, Argos)
- Jo Kenrick (Marketing Director, Homebase)

Two management groups provide input into the top level steering group:
- The first, which focuses on environment and ethical matters (waste, energy, products and supply chain – WEPS) is chaired by Maria Thompson (Group Commercial Director).
- The second, which focuses on community and colleague matters (Colleague and Community Group – CCG) is chaired by David Guise (Group HR Director).
Three working groups, dealing with waste minimisation, energy and product and supply chain report into the WEPS group and a similar structure is being developed for CCG. CCG will be supported by four working groups, dealing with charitable giving, volunteering, talent and skills in the community and well being and support. As the chairs for each of these working groups are appointed the website will be updated accordingly
Gordon Bentley is the Operating Board member responsible for the basis of good business and leads discussion and decision-making at Operating Board and plc Board levels. He updates the Operating Board monthly about short-term issues and on progress against targets and objectives. The plc Board reviews progress on the corporate responsibility strategy annually and also receives regular updates at scheduled meetings.
The Head of Corporate Responsibility updates the Argos and Homebase management Boards quarterly on progress against targets and objectives, and annually on our basis of good business strategy.
